However, I cannot build any programs with this system. I wrote a simply 'Hello world' program at first. Then I compiled it using 'gcc -O2' and got no errors. The problem is while linking. I tried compile and link it: c:\>gcc -O2 -Wall hello.cc -o hello.exe -lm and I get some trash on my screen: c:\djgpp\tmp/ccIhNf16.o(.text+0x1f):hello.cc: undefined reference to 'cout' c:\djgpp\tmp/ccIhNf16.o(.text+0x24):hello.cc: undefined reference to 'ostream::operator<<(char const *)' c:\djgpp\tmp/ccIhNf16.o(.text+0x30):hello.cc: undefined reference to 'endl (ostream &)' that looks like a linker error. The c:\djgpp\tmp directory stays empty. But I did everything I managed to find in the manuals (BTW: I'm using Win95). Can anyone help me??? Anna, alcer AT post DOT pl
